Delphi-Quellcode:
Unit22;

interface

uses
  Winapi.Windows, Winapi.Messages, System.SysUtils, System.Variants, System.Classes, Vcl.Graphics,
  Vcl.Controls, Vcl.Forms, Vcl.Dialogs, Vcl.StdCtrls;

type
  TForm22 = class(TForm)
    Button1: TButton;
    Label1: TLabel;
    Label2: TLabel;
    Memo1: TMemo;
    CheckBox1: TCheckBox;
    FileOpenDialog1: TFileOpenDialog;
    procedure Button1Click(Sender: TObject);
  private
    { Private declarations }
  public
    { Public declarations }
  end;

var
  Form22: TForm22;

implementation

{$R *.dfm}

uses
  System.IOUtils;

type
  TMyFile = packed record
    Folder: string;
    Filename: string;
    Filesize: Int64;
    Archive: Boolean;
    ReadOnly: Boolean;
    Hidden: Boolean;
    System: Boolean;
  end;

  TMyFiles = array of TMyFile;
  TMyFolders = array of string;

  TMyFileSystem = class (TPersistent)
    strict private
      FContent: TMyFiles;
      FFolderNames: TMyFolders;
      FFolderCount: Int64;
      FFileCount: Int64;
      FSize: Int64;
      FBaseFolder: string;
      FIncludeSub: Boolean;
    protected
      procedure AddFile(const APath: string);
      procedure AddFolder(const APath: string);
    private
      procedure Reset;
      procedure Init(const APath: string; const AIncludeSub: Boolean = False);
      procedure SetBaseFolder(const APath: string);
    public
      constructor Create(const APath: string; const AIncludeSub: Boolean = False); overload;
      constructor Create(); overload;
      destructor Destroy; override;
    public
      property BaseFolder: string read FBaseFolder write SetBaseFolder;
      property IncludeSub: Boolean read FIncludeSub write FIncludeSub;
      property Files: Int64 read FFileCount;
      property Folders: Int64 read FFolderCount;
      property Size: Int64 read FSize;
      property FileItems: TMyFiles read FContent;
      property FolderItems: TMyFolders read FFolderNames;
  end;

constructor TMyFileSystem.Create(const APath: string; const AIncludeSub: Boolean = False);
begin
  inherited Create;
  Self.Reset;
  Self.Init(APath, AIncludeSub);
end;

constructor TMyFileSystem.Create();
begin
  inherited Create;
  Self.Reset;
end;

destructor TMyFileSystem.Destroy;
begin
  Self.Reset;
  inherited Destroy;
end;

procedure TMyFileSystem.Reset;
begin
  SetLength(FContent, 0);
  SetLength(FFolderNames, 0);
  FFolderCount := 0;
  FFileCount := 0;
  FSize := 0;
  FBaseFolder := '';
  FIncludeSub := False;
end;

procedure TMyFileSystem.SetBaseFolder(const APath: string);
begin
  Self.Reset;
  Self.Init(APath, FIncludeSub);
end;

procedure TMyFileSystem.Init(const APath: string; const AIncludeSub: Boolean = False);
var
  LString: string;
begin
  FIncludeSub := AIncludeSub;
  if TDirectory.Exists(APath) then
    begin
      FBaseFolder := APath;
      case AIncludeSub of
        True: begin
                 for LString in TDirectory.GetFiles(FBaseFolder, '*', TSearchOption.soAllDirectories) do
                   Self.AddFile(LString);
                 for LString in TDirectory.GetDirectories(FBaseFolder, '*', TSearchOption.soAllDirectories) do
                   Self.AddFolder(LString);
               end;
        False: begin
                 for LString in TDirectory.GetFiles(FBaseFolder, '*', TSearchOption.soTopDirectoryOnly) do
                   Self.AddFile(LString);
                 for LString in TDirectory.GetDirectories(FBaseFolder, '*', TSearchOption.soTopDirectoryOnly) do
                   Self.AddFolder(LString);
               end;
      end;
    end;
end;

procedure TMyFileSystem.AddFile(const APath: string);
  function MyGetFileSize(const APath: String): Int64;
    var
      Win32FileAttributeData: TWin32FileAttributeData;
    begin
      Result := -1;
      if (not GetFileAttributesEx(PChar(APath), GetFileExInfoStandard, @Win32FileAttributeData)) then
        Exit;
      Result := Int64(Win32FileAttributeData.nFileSizeLow) or Int64(Win32FileAttributeData.nFileSizeHigh shl 32);
    end;
var
  i: Integer;
  FileAttributes: TFileAttributes;
begin
  i := Length(FContent);
  SetLength(FContent, i + 1);
  FContent[i].Folder := ExtractFilePath(APath);
  FContent[i].Filename := ExtractFileName(APath);
  FileAttributes := TFile.GetAttributes(APath, False);
  FContent[i].ReadOnly := (TFileAttribute.faReadOnly in FileAttributes);
  FContent[i].Hidden := (TFileAttribute.faHidden in FileAttributes);
  FContent[i].System := (TFileAttribute.faSystem in FileAttributes);
  FContent[i].Archive := (TFileAttribute.faArchive in FileAttributes);
  FContent[i].Filesize := MyGetFileSize(APath);
  Inc(FFileCount, 1);
  FSize := FSize + FContent[i].Filesize;
end;

procedure TMyFileSystem.AddFolder(const APath: string);
var
  i: Integer;
begin
  i := Length(FFolderNames);
  SetLength(FContent, i + 1);
  FFolderNames[i] := ExtractFileName(APath);
  Inc(FFolderCount);
end;

procedure TForm22.Button1Click(Sender: TObject);
var
  FileSystem: TMyFileSystem;
begin
  if FileOpenDialog1.Execute then
    begin
      FileSystem := TMyFileSystem.Create(FileOpenDialog1.FileName, CheckBox1.Checked);
      try
        for i := 0 to FileSystem.Files - 1 do
          Memo1.Lines.Add({FileSystem.FileItems[i].Folder +} FileSystem.FileItems[i].Filename);
        Label1.Caption := FileSystem.BaseFolder;
        Label2.Caption := UIntToStr(FileSystem.Size);
      finally
        FileSystem.Free;
      end;
    end;
end;


end.
hatte ich mal auf die schnelle für einen discord user getippst, sind bestimmt noch optimierungen vorhanden aber grundsätzlich macht es was es soll.
vielleicht hilft es?
